Contact. Basic Facts of Nuclei. Nuclear Physics 1 Nuclei Nuclei sit at the center of any atoms. Therefore, understanding them is of central importance to any discussions of microscopic physics. Due to some reason, however, the nuclear physics had not been taught so much in the standard physics curriculum. I try to briey review nuclear physics in a few lectures.
